When was Spread A Little Sunshine released?


Spread A Little Sunshine is first released in 2013 as part of Stephen Schwartz's album "Pippin" which includes 20 tracks in total. This song is the 7th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Spread A Little Sunshine?


Spread A Little Sunshine falls under the genre Soundtrack.
✔️

How long is the song Spread A Little Sunshine?


Spread A Little Sunshine song length is 3 minutes and 03 seconds.
